The invention particularly relates to packaging machines of the kind disclosed in the patent to W. B. Bronander, No. 1,926,192 issued September 12, 1933, in which the wrappers are folded abouttraveling mandrels, mounted for example on a rotary turret, to form containers closed at one end and open at the other end, into which the cigarettes or the like are inserted while still on the mandrels, the containers with the cigarettes or the like therein being ejected from the mandrels and the open ends of the'containers then being closed to complete the packages.
The object of this invention is to provide improved means for sealing the folded end of the wrapper of each package or container in a more eflective manner, and specifically to provide improved means for sealing the containers mentioned in the preceding paragraph prior tothe insertion of the cigarettes or the like into the containers.
The invention consistsin a wrapper sealing mechanism for a packaging machine provided with traveling hollow mandrels about the circumference and over one end of each of which a wrapper is folded, including a member adapted to engage the exterior of the folded end of the wrapper on a mandrel, and a member movable through the mandrel to press said folded end against said exterior member, one of said members having a convexly rounded rubber part arranged to press the folded end opposite the line of esive between the folded flaps thereof.

an inner wrapper sheet isfed into position in front of a mandrel at one station of the rotary turret, usually the station at the top of the turret,
and the wrapper is.clamped gainst the mandrel by a movable clamp mounted on the turret. The turret advances themandrel to another station, at which the wrapper is folded circumferentially about the mandrel, the overlapping edges of the wrapper being held in place by a rear or seam clamp movably mounted on the turret. At this or another station, the wrapper may be wholly.
or partially folded over one end of the mandrel.
The turret advances the mandrel to another station, usually the station at 90 from the top of the turret, at which the front clamp is moved away from the mandrel and an outer wrapper or label sheet is positioned in front of the mandrel, the wrapper being then held against the mandrel by the front clamp. The mandrel is then moved to another station at which the rear clamp is moved away from, the mandrel, and the outer wrapper is folded circumferentially about the mandrel and the inner wrapper thereon, the overlapping edges, one of which is provided with a stripe of paste, being then held by the rear clamp. At this or another station, the projecting end flaps of the outer wrapper and any unfolded flaps of the inner wrapper are folded over the end of the mandrel, the final flap being provided with paste to secure the folded end. A plunger, or successively acting plungers, inserted within the mandrel presses the folded end of. the pouch or container against an exterior abutment, or abutments, to seal and set the same. At another station, usually diametrically opposite to the label delivery stations, a group of cigarettes or the like is inserted into the mandrel and thus within the pouch or container thereon. At a station of the turret following the station ,-'to' its outer end, and the plunger 322 is moved exteriorly toward the outer end of the mandrel, the folded end D of the container being pressed be- :tween the two plungers, The plunger 322 consists of a fiat plate, but the plunger 32! carries a convexly rounded rubber cushion 323 arranged so that it is aligned with the Paste line o the outer end flap of the outer wrapper. A flat plunger or rubber cushion would tend to become concave under the pressure and fail to properly press the seam, but the rounded cushion 323 actually' concentrates the pressure at the desired point, namely along the paste line, and the pressure causes the paste to spread evenly between the bottom folds of the outer wrapper, thereby ob- At a. succeeding station, a second pair of plungers 324 and 321 are provided, as shown in Fig. 3. The interior plunger 32! comprises a; flat plate, and the exterior plunger 324 is provided with a hat rubber cushion 325. These plungers press the folded end D of the container P between them, and provide a flat container bottom with square-shaped corners. Operating mechanism of generally known form may be provided for operating the two pairs of plungers, such for example as that disclosed in the above mentioned Patent No. 1,926,192. Thus a smooth bottom is assured on the package from which no folds will project to press inwardly against an individual cigarette and form a white collar thereon during the ejection of the package from the mandrel.
As in the known machines, a group of cigarettes or th 1ike is inserted at a subsequent station into each mandrel, and thus within the partially formed container thereon, and as each mandrel reaches the ejecting station, usually the station at the top of the turret, the groupof cigarettes or the like is ejected through the mandrel, stripping the container therefrom by engagement with the closed end thereof.
